To diagnose noisy plumbing, it is very important to establish first whether the undesirable sounds occur on the system's inlet side-in other words, when water is transformed on-or on the drain side. Sounds on the inlet side have varied causes: too much water stress, worn valve and tap parts, incorrectly attached pumps or other home appliances, improperly put pipe fasteners, and plumbing runs including too many limited bends or other limitations. Sounds on the drain side normally come from poor location or, just like some inlet side sound, a format including tight bends.
Hissing
Hissing sound that takes place when a tap is opened slightly typically signals too much water pressure. Consult your local water company if you think this issue; it will have the ability to inform you the water stress in your area as well as can set up a pressurereducing shutoff on the inbound water system pipe if needed.
Other Inlet Side Noises
Creaking, squealing, damaging, breaking, as well as touching typically are triggered by the development or tightening of pipes, typically copper ones supplying hot water. The audios take place as the pipelines slide versus loosened bolts or strike close-by residence framework. You can typically pinpoint the area of the trouble if the pipelines are subjected; just comply with the noise when the pipes are making noise. More than likely you will find a loose pipe wall mount or an area where pipes lie so near flooring joists or various other framing items that they clatter versus them. Affixing foam pipe insulation around the pipes at the point of contact should treat the trouble. Make sure straps and hangers are secure and give appropriate support. Where possible, pipeline bolts ought to be attached to massive architectural components such as structure walls instead of to mounting; doing so minimizes the transmission of vibrations from plumbing to surface areas that can magnify as well as transfer them. If affixing bolts to framing is inescapable, wrap pipelines with insulation or other resilient material where they get in touch with fasteners, and also sandwich the ends of new bolts in between rubber washers when mounting them.
Dealing with plumbing runs that suffer from flow-restricting limited or countless bends is a last option that must be carried out just after seeking advice from an experienced plumbing professional. However, this situation is relatively common in older houses that may not have been built with indoor plumbing or that have seen several remodels, especially by beginners.
Chattering or Screeching
Extreme chattering or shrieking that occurs when a shutoff or faucet is activated, and that usually goes away when the fitting is opened completely, signals loosened or malfunctioning internal components. The solution is to replace the shutoff or faucet with a new one.
Pumps as well as appliances such as washing devices and also dishwashing machines can transfer electric motor noise to pipes if they are improperly linked. Link such products to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.
Drainpipe Sound
On the drain side of plumbing, the chief objectives are to eliminate surfaces that can be struck by falling or hurrying water and to protect pipes to include inevitable noises.
In new building and construction, bathtubs, shower stalls, bathrooms, as well as wallmounted sinks as well as containers ought to be set on or versus resistant underlayments to minimize the transmission of audio through them. Water-saving bathrooms and taps are much less loud than standard models; install them instead of older kinds even if codes in your area still permit using older components.
Drainpipes that do not run vertically to the cellar or that branch into straight pipe runs sustained at floor joists or various other mounting existing specifically bothersome sound issues. Such pipes are big enough to emit substantial vibration; they also bring substantial amounts of water, that makes the scenario worse. In brand-new building and construction, specify cast-iron dirt pipes (the big pipes that drain toilets) if you can afford them. Their enormity consists of a lot of the sound made by water travelling through them. Additionally, prevent transmitting drainpipes in wall surfaces shared with bedrooms and also rooms where people collect. Wall surfaces containing drains should be soundproofed as was explained earlier, using double panels of sound-insulating fiberboard and wallboard. Pipes themselves can be wrapped with special fiberglass insulation made for the objective; such pipes have an impervious vinyl skin (sometimes including lead). Outcomes are not always satisfying.
Thudding
Thudding noise, typically accompanied by shivering pipelines, when a tap or device shutoff is shut off is a condition called water hammer. The sound as well as resonance are brought on by the resounding wave of pressure in the water, which suddenly has no place to go. Often opening a shutoff that discharges water quickly right into an area of piping containing a restriction, elbow, or tee fitting can produce the same problem.
Water hammer can generally be treated by setting up fittings called air chambers or shock absorbers in the plumbing to which the problem valves or taps are attached. These gadgets allow the shock wave produced by the halted circulation of water to dissipate airborne they consist of, which (unlike water) is compressible.
Older plumbing systems may have brief upright sections of capped pipeline behind walls on tap runs for the exact same objective; these can eventually full of water, minimizing or destroying their efficiency. The treatment is to drain the water system completely by turning off the major water system shutoff and also opening all taps. After that open the main supply shutoff and also shut the faucets one by one, beginning with the faucet nearest the valve as well as finishing with the one farthest away.
WHY IS MY PLUMBING MAKING SO MUCH NOISE?
This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.
To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ks
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.
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.
Bangs
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
